Bradford Bulls 2025 Squad Number

Bradford Bulls loyal fans were treated to an action-packed Saturday afternoon at Odsal as they were invited to collect their 2025 season tickets. Starting with the reveille of the Bulls away kit, solid red with a simple amber and black vertical line, the shirt is given a strong presence while ensuring the historic colour scheme remains intact.

Bradford has named several new signings for next season, strengthening their squad with size and experience. Some fan favourites have also been retained. The Bulls fans are rightly getting behind the latest Brian Noble “buzz” around Odsal.

  1. Tom Holmes,
  2. Unassigned,
  3. Waqa Blake,
  4. Kieran Gill,
  5. Guy Armitage,
  6. James Meadows,
  7. Joe Keyes,
  8. Michael Lawrence,
  9. Jordan Lilley,
  10. Ebon Scurr,
  11. Zac Fulton,
  12. Matty Gee,
  13. James Donaldson,
  14. Mitch Souter,
  15. Logan Bayliss,
  16. Nathan Mason,
  17. Franklin Pele,
  18. Sam Hallas,
  19. Tyran Ott,
  20. Ronan Michael,
  21. Emmanuel Waine,
  22. Eliot Peposhi,
  23. Jorge Taufua,
  24. Keven Appo,
  25. Jamie Gill,
  26. Sam Ackroyd,
  27. Mason Corbett,
  28. Jayden Okunbor,
  29. Jacob Bateman

Waqa Blake (3), Guy Armitage (5), and Emmanuel Waine (21) are set to light Odsal up. With size, power, and try’s in their arsenals, they are sure to play important parts in the Bulls 2025 campaign.


Club captain Michael Lawrence retained his 8 shirt, and Tom Holmes was named once again at number 1. The fans will be hoping these two can return to their form a few seasons ago and help the squad improve on last season’s third-place finish.
However, the most noticeable change that has got the fans talking has to be Jordan Lilley’s move from his normal 7 to wearing the more central 9 for the coming season. Fans are excited at the thought of Lilly and Mitch Souter (14) leading the Bradford pack around the field.
